2024 High School Football Preview – Randall Raiders

Here’s a look at the Randall Raiders heading into the 2024 football season. Take a listen to head coach Dan Sherwood in the video at the link above.

2023 resume

Head coach: Dan Sherwood, second year at Randall, 7-5. 11th year overall.
2023 Record: 7-5 overall, 3-1 in District 3-4A Division I. Class 4A Division I area finalist.

Returning starters 

Offense: 10
Defense: 9
Season opener: 7 p.m. vs. Plainview, Friday, Aug. 30, at Happy State Bank Stadium.

Randall running back Dylan Ray rushed for 1,214 yards with 16 touchdowns last year. [James Abel/ Press Pass Sports]

Players to watch 

Dylan Ray, 5-9, 170-pound, RB, Sr.

Ray became a focal point for a Raiders offense looking for an identity early last season compiling a team-best 1,214 yards with 16 touchdowns. Ray is a tough, physical runner that will have high expectations heading into his senior year.

Breken Melton, 6-foot-2, 215-pound, TE-DL, Sr. 

Melton is catching attention from college scouts with his notable frame and athletic ability. The 6-foot-2 senior will play a pivotal role on both sides of the ball for Randall in 2024 after coming off a year where he hauled in four touchdown receptions while making 27 tackles on defense.

Braeden Massengale, 6-foot-3, 255-pound, OL-DL, Sr.

Coach Dan Sherwood can’t compliment Massengale enough for being a force in the trenches on both sides of the ball. As a junior, Massengale anchored the lines starting in all 11 games and was a first-team All-District selection.

Kale Steed has worked in media since 2002 and has covered sports full-time since 2010, when he joined KVII-TV as a weekend sports reporter and sports anchor. From 2010–2014, he covered high school and collegiate athletics across the Texas Panhandle before transitioning from television to print journalism. In 2014, Steed joined the Amarillo Globe-News as a staff sports reporter. In 2019, he launched Press Pass Sports, betting on himself to build an independent outlet dedicated to in-depth local sports coverage. Accolades: Lone Star Conference Kirk Hill Writer of the Year (2015, 2016, 2018, 2019), THSCA Putt Powell Award — Sports Writer of the Year (2018), TGCA Division I Sports Writer of the Year (2022)
